Mass. Clancy Case Probes Insanity Defense and the Meaning of Wrongfulness

Jurors in Lindsay Clancy’s Massachusetts murder trial weigh the state’s insanity defense. Massachusetts uses the McHoul standard, requiring prosecutors to prove the defendant could appreciate the wrongfulness of her conduct or could conform her conduct to the law; the defense argues postpartum psychosis left Clancy unable to be criminally responsible. The defense and prosecution present conflicting mental-health expert opinions, and jurors remain deadlocked as debates over postpartum timing and mental state unfold. If found not criminally responsible, Clancy would be committed to a state hospital with periodic reviews.
